    4 months checkup

    Tuesday, December 19th, 2006

    We took Cyrus to his 4 months checkup last Saturday. I also brought along his poopy diaper from that morning.

    Here is his 4 months stats: 14 lbs 10 oz, 24 5/8 inches in length, and 42 cm in head size. Dr. S told us his weight was in 50th percentile, length a little bit over 50th, and head size a little bit over 50th. What a great news!! He is not a smaller-than-average baby anymore. He’s caught up in two months. I was so thrilled. Mama’s milk was the best!! I am so glad I stick to breastfeeding no matter how hard it was in the beginning. It finally pays off!!

    When I showed Dr. S his diaper, he said it looked like he had diarrhea because of the smell. I felt a little bit ashamed of myself because I didn’t tell the difference of smell in his poo. Doc said he wasn’t concerned though because his weight gain had been great!!

    I wasn’t anticipating this at all but the Doc said since Cyrus had doubled his birth weight and reached four months old, he can start solids now. He said that may help him sleep longer at night and help with the diarrhea. I always thought we’re not supposed to give him solids until he is 6 months old. I was excited to hear the news regardless. It’s going to be a lot of fun, I think!! We’re going to start with rice cereal, once a day until he gets used to it and then gradually increase the amount. After he is used to the cereal, we can introduce other baby food such as fruit an vegetables.

    Dr. S also suggested us to get an exersaucer for him so he can practice using his legs a few times a day. After the checkups, we went right ahead to BRU to get a high chair, rice cereal, bowls, spoons, and an excersaucer. I put together the high chair and exersuacer that afternoon.

    I’ve tried to feed him cereal twice now. He’s been pushing them out with his tongue and making faces or crying. I’ve read not to push it too hard so I am taking my time. Eventually he will get a hang of it. He’s been in the exersaucer as well and he seems to enjoy it a lot. He hasn’t been able to spin himself yet but he’s had toys making noises already.
